Distilleria Negroni (Venegazzu) Amaro Della Casa Loredan Gasparini 27% 700ml
What it tastes like.
Traditional infusion of aromatic herbs, spices, and in particular Red Radicchio, which gives a note and a completely original character and is typical of our areas. The aroma is medium intense, with evident notes of rhubarb, ginseng, and hints of citrus. On the palate, however, it is soft and balanced and they find each other always the sensations of rhubarb and ginseng, followed by the aftertaste of the citrus note due to the infusion of orange peel and bergamot. Persists for a long time leaving a sensation in the mouth delicately bittering of Red Radicchio.
